Psychiatric Facilities: Safe TV Housing Explained
In psychiatric health facilities, maintaining a secure environment is paramount. TVs can pose a security risk if not effectively managed. That's where locked TV housing come into play. These units are specifically to eliminate patient access, theft, and obvious misuse. They are typically built from robust materials like aluminum and often include aspects such as tamper-proof mechanisms, ventilated designs to avoid overheating, and mounting options to firmly anchor the TV to the housing. In conclusion, these designs contribute to a safer therapeutic space for everyone.
